-
Notifications
You must be signed in to change notification settings - Fork 28
8. Adding new rows and columns to DataFrame
Oleksandr Zaytsev edited this page Jan 10, 2018
·
1 revision
New rows and columns can be appended to the data frame using messages addRow:named
and addColumn:named
. Like in the case of DataSeries, you must provide a name for these new elements, since it can not continue the existing sequence of names.
df addRow: #('Lviv' 0.724 true) named: #D.
df addColumn: #(4 3 4) named: #Rating.
The same can be done using messages row:put:
and column:put:
with non-existing keys. DataFrame will append the new key and associate it with a given row or column
df at: #D put: #('Lviv' 0.724 true).
df at: #Rating put: #(4 3 4).